The world is full of felonies that people commit almost without thinking. Did you neglect to tell the Customs inspector that you had half a leftover salami sandwich in your shoulder bag when you got off the flight from Milan? Naughty, naughty.

Some are even unavoidable: when you load a program into memory on starting it, you are (in principle) making a copy of it in violation of the EULA.

As you point out, making a felony of a trivial or even a necessary act debases both law and respect for it, as well as endangering the ethically innocent (but formally guilty).
